The cut-off mark for Metallurgical and Materials Engineering at Kaduna State University (KASU) is determined annually by the university and JAMB. While the general historical cut-off range for Nigerian universities is 180–220, the exact figure for this programme varies each year and is published officially.
Quick Facts
- Duration: 5 Years (UTME) / 4 Years (Direct Entry)
- Typical UTME Subjects: English Language, Mathematics, Physics, Chemistry
- Typical O’Level Requirements: 5 O’Level credits including English Language, Mathematics, Physics and Chemistry
- Historical Cut-Off Range: 180 – 220 (general range across Nigerian universities, not this university’s exact current figure — always confirm with JAMB or the university’s admissions office).
Frequently Asked Questions
- How is the cut-off mark for Metallurgical and Materials Engineering at KASU determined?
The cut-off mark is set by the university’s admissions committee based on JAMB’s national minimum benchmark, the number of applicants, and the programme’s capacity. It is usually released after the UTME result is published. - Where can I check the official current-year cut-off mark for this programme?
Official cut-off marks are announced on the KASU admissions portal (www.kasu.edu.ng) and in the JAMB CAPS system. Always refer to these sources for the most accurate and updated figure. - What happens if I score below the cut-off mark for Metallurgical and Materials Engineering at KASU?
Candidates who score below the cut-off may not be offered admission into this programme. They can consider changing to a less competitive course or applying to other institutions via JAMB’s change of institution process.
Because the exact cut-off mark for Metallurgical and Materials Engineering at Kaduna State University changes each year, always confirm the current figure from the official JAMB portal and KASU admissions website. Doing so will help you prepare a strong application and avoid relying on outdated information.
